TOYOTA LENDS A LIFT FOR WORLD RECORD

Forklifts carry out all sorts of important jobs, but one in the UK really took the cake (or sandwich, in this case).

When UK food companies Asda and Hazlewood Foods set an official record for creating the world's biggest sandwich last month, Toyota played a part.

The two-tonne sandwich, filled with tuna and sweet corn, was built at an Asda store near Manchester. Regional Toyota distributor Impact supplied a 7FBMF45 forklift to lift it.

Impact managing director Andrew McMillan said Hazlewood approached the company for help.

"It's not every day we're asked to supply a forklift for a giant sandwich. It was a pleasure to help in the quest for the world record," he said.

Reports of the world record success featured in national newspapers and on television. After the judging, the sandwich was cut and distributed to the homeless.
